Preparing Your Information Before Contacting Support

Before you pick up the phone or type out an email, take a moment to gather all the necessary information. This will make the process much smoother and faster. First, have your account number or customer ID ready. This helps the customer service representative quickly identify you in their system. Next, clearly define the issue you're experiencing. Write down the problem in detail, including when it started, what steps you've already taken to resolve it, and any error messages you've encountered. The more information you can provide, the better the representative will be able to understand your situation and offer a solution. If your issue relates to a specific product or service, have the product name, model number, and purchase date handy. This information is often required for warranty claims or technical support. Also, gather any relevant documentation, such as invoices, receipts, or screenshots of error messages. These documents can provide valuable context and help the representative diagnose the problem more accurately. Preparing your information in advance not only saves time but also demonstrates that you're serious about resolving the issue. It shows the customer service representative that you've done your homework and are ready to work with them to find a solution. By being organized and providing all the necessary details, you can increase the chances of a quick and successful resolution. This also helps to avoid misunderstandings and ensures that the representative has all the information they need to assist you effectively.

What to Do If You're Not Satisfied

Even with the best preparation and communication, sometimes you might not be satisfied with the resolution offered by Batavia's customer service. In such cases, it's important to know what steps you can take to escalate the issue. First, politely request to speak to a supervisor or manager. Explain why you're not satisfied with the current resolution and what you're hoping to achieve. Be prepared to provide additional information or documentation to support your case. If speaking to a supervisor doesn't resolve the issue, consider filing a formal complaint with Batavia's customer service department. Most companies have a process for handling complaints, and they are required to investigate and respond to them in a timely manner. Be sure to document all your interactions with customer service, including the dates, times, names of representatives, and summaries of the conversations. This documentation can be helpful if you need to escalate the issue further. If you're still not satisfied after filing a complaint, you can consider reaching out to consumer protection agencies or regulatory bodies that oversee Batavia's industry. These agencies can help mediate disputes and ensure that companies are complying with consumer protection laws. Escalating the issue should be a last resort, but it's important to know that you have options if you're not satisfied with the initial resolution. By being persistent and documenting your interactions, you can increase the chances of a fair and satisfactory outcome.
